If you're unfamiliar, "trunk-or-treating" is becoming a fun alternative to traditional trick-or-treating. People set up trick-or-treating stations in the trunk of their car. Most of the car trunks were decorated or had a game element to getting the candy. For instance, Rylee had to walk the plank (a balance beam over a blue tarp) at one and played that ladder toss game at another (the rung you got determined how many candy pieces you received).
At our friend's trunk, they made these cool soap bubbles that you can play with out of dry ice and dish soap. Here's a blurry cell phone pic of Rylee enjoying their squishy texture.
